THE DARDANELLES.
CASUALTIES TO BEGINNING OF JUNE. Mr Asquith, in the Commons, said the naval and military casualties in the Dardanelles to May 31, were — Officers Men. Killed 496 6927 Wounded 1134 23,542 Missing 92 6445 1722 36,914
